Internships Opportunities

3

Local companies and branches like grow vinci, Skillkart, Reliance and Nirvana luxury hotel ( for hotel management students) with stipends varying from 5k to 10k. The were regular projects and assignments to keep track of student's performance and feedback portals for certain improvements

Fees and Financial Aid

First year fees :- Rs. 27,500 Second year fees :- Rs. 34,700 Third year fees :- Rs. 32,900 The total fees includes the tuition fees, registration and admission fees, development charges and other charges like lab fees and canteen charges.

The National Assessment and Accreditation Council (NAAC) require every accredited institution to establish an Internal Quality Assurance Cell (IQAC) as a post-accreditation quality sustenance measure. Since quality enhancement is a continuous process, the IQAC becomes a part of an institution’s system and works towards realizing the goals of quality enhancement and sustenance.
